The already over-worked technicians working on Ra.One have just a day to complete the post-production, and ready the final prints of the film.
Reliable sources from Shah Rukh Khan's [ Images ] production house Red Chillies' Entertainment have revealed that the final batch of VFX were delivered on Wednesday night, much after the scheduled time.
It was a narrow escape for the entire Ra.One team as they anxiously waited for the final batch of special effects to arrive from the US. The film, as a result, will struggle a bit to stick to it's release schedule.
To make up for the lost time, it's two full days and nights of mixing for the team.
The source says, "There was a feeling of panic. If the final batch of VFX had not arrived on Wednesday night, we wouldn't have been able to make it. We're all working round-the-clock. Most of us don't even go home for a bath. Some of our technicians' children have forgotten what their fathers look like! We're working day and night so that we complete it on time. We're focused on completing the post-production work. Shah Rukh wants everything to be perfect and fine-tuning is a time-consuming process."
The film's release date has been set for October 26.
